Reverse description Fan-shaped field engraved with a detailed classical Chinese painting scene depicting flowering plants, rocks, and foliage rendered in the refined gongbi or literati style associated with Ming and Qing dynasty fan paintings. Prominent among the motifs are chrysanthemum-like blossoms, broad-leafed plants, and decorative rockery, all rendered with fine line engraving evoking the brushwork of traditional Chinese court and scholar painting. A small seal-script or artist's mark inscription appears in the lower right corner of the fan field. The overall composition faithfully reproduces the aesthetic conventions of Ming and Qing dynasty fan-format paintings.
